Sirens
Conventional Siren
Fire Alarm: Intermittent Tone
(see previous details).
Burglar Alarm
: Steady Tone.
Voice Siren (optional)
Fire Alarm: Steady tone, followed by
optional voice Fire Alarm Message.
(e.g. FIRE, FIRE ... Leave Immediately)
Burglar Alarm: Intermittent tone, followed
by optional voice Burglar Alarm Message.
(e.g. Intrusion, Intrusion ... The police have
been called, leave immediately).
Dealing with Alarms (what to do if
the keypad is beeping)
If an alarm occurs, you must first decide if it is
a valid alarm (break-in, battery failure, etc.), or
a false alarm. If a valid alarm occurs, be sure
to notify the appropriate persons, and/or take
steps to either deal with the item yourself--if
appropriate, or get yourself and others out of
harm's way.
Silencing a False Alarm
An authorized user can Cancel a false alarm,
disarm the system and inform the monitoring
station not to dispatch the respective
emergency service.
This feature may not be available in all areas.
Consult your local security representative for more
information.
The ability to clear alarms requires "Service Test"
authority.
The following steps assume that you have
accidentally triggered a false alarm. If an
alarm has been generated, the LCD display
will show the alarm, and the keypad 'sonalert'
may also be emitting a steady tone.
Steps:
Enter your user ID
and/or password to log
into the keypad.
Select Yes to silence
the alarm.
Select Yes again to
verify who you are.
Enter your PIN when
prompted. This will
signal the monitoring
facility that you wish to cancel the false alarm.
To disarm area(s),
select "Off".
Select Yes to turn all
areas off.
If there was a false
alarm, the following
screen will appear.
Select Ack to
acknowledge the
alarm and disarm the
system.
XXX: refers to the number for the monitored sensor
(input point) that was in alarm.
Press this key to
perform another
function.
To return to the main screen (log out), press
the (8) key a few times, or let the system time-
out (1 minute).
The entry tones will now stop sounding and the
selected areas are now fully disarmed.
The Verify option must be selected within 1 minute of
the false alarm being generated, for the station to
acknowledge the signal.
